#33481c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#33481c is composed of 20% red, 28.2%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.1%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 88.6 degrees, a saturation of 44% and a lightness of 19.6%. #33481c color hex could be obtained by blending #669038 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#33481c color description : Very dark green.
The hexadecimal color #33481c has RGB values of R:51, G:72,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 3360796.
